Fred thinks "better" representatives will save us but the process of governing is flawed so the representative will make little difference.
The problem you see, is that government has the power not the people. We are servants to the government (representatives) and we pay their bills.
I believe as you state, that we must use all the developing tools to unite the people into an Assembly for each nation, community and this world. These people's assembly can than determine plans of what needs to be accomplished. These plans can than be delegated to a government for implementation. The government would be required to submit reports and audits to the people's assembly on the progress or failure of these projects. The people could take the action necessary to correct any difficulty's.
This way, the people run the government, instead of the government running US.
